SearchTraces 操作は、トレースのリストを照会します。時間、アプリケーション名、IP アドレス、スパン名、タグによってトレースをフィルターできます。
今すぐお試しください
テスト
RAM 認証
|
アクション |
アクセスレベル |
リソースタイプ |
条件キー |
依存アクション |
|
xtrace:SearchTrace |
get |
*All Resource
|
なし | なし |
リクエストパラメーター
|
パラメーター |
型 |
必須 / 任意 |
説明 |
例 |
| StartTime |
integer |
必須 |
開始時刻。値はミリ秒 (ms) 単位のタイムスタンプです。 |
1714298814000 |
| EndTime |
integer |
必須 |
終了時刻。値はミリ秒 (ms) 単位のタイムスタンプです。 |
1714385214000 |
| RegionId |
string |
必須 |
リージョン ID。 |
cn-beijing |
| ServiceName |
string |
任意 |
マイクロサービスの名前。アプリケーション名とも呼ばれます。 |
service 1 |
| OperationName |
string |
任意 |
スパン名。これは、トレースポイントまたはイベントトラッキングポイントの名前です。 |
/api |
| MinDuration |
integer |
任意 |
トレースの最小期間。単位:ミリ秒 (ms)。たとえば、値が 200 の場合、200 ms を超える期間のトレースが返されます。 |
2 |
| AppType |
string |
任意 |
アプリケーションタイプ。有効な値は Empty または
|
XTRACE |
| PageNumber |
integer |
任意 |
ページ番号。たとえば、値が 5 の場合は 5 ページ目を指定します。 |
1 |
| PageSize |
integer |
任意 |
各ページで返されるエントリ数。 |
20 |
| Reverse |
boolean |
任意 |
結果を時系列順または逆時系列順にソートするかどうかを指定します。デフォルト値は
|
false |
| ServiceIp |
string |
任意 |
スパンが存在するホストの IP アドレス。 |
192.163.XXX.XXX |
| Tag |
array<object> |
任意 |
タグのリスト。 |
|
|
object |
任意 |
タグのリスト。 |
||
| Key |
string |
任意 |
タグキー。 |
http.status_cod |
| Value |
string |
任意 |
タグ値。 |
200 |
| StatusCode |
string |
任意 |
レスポンスフィールド
|
フィールド |
型 |
説明 |
例 |
|
object |
|||
| RequestId |
string |
リクエスト ID。 |
1E2B6A4C-6B83-4062-8B6F-AEEC1F****** |
| PageBean |
object |
返されたデータのページネーション情報。 |
|
| PageSize |
integer |
ページごとに返されるエントリ数。 |
20 |
| PageNumber |
integer |
ページ番号。 |
1 |
| TotalCount |
integer |
エントリの総数。 |
500 |
| TraceInfos |
object |
||
| TraceInfo |
array<object> |
返されたトレースに関する情報。 |
|
|
array<object> |
返されたトレースに関する情報。 |
||
| OperationName |
string |
スパン名。 |
/api |
| ServiceIp |
string |
スパンが存在するホストの IP アドレスまたはホスト名。 |
192.163.XXX.XXX |
| Duration |
integer |
期間。単位:ミリ秒 (ms)。 |
500 |
| Timestamp |
integer |
スパンが生成された時刻。単位:ミリ秒 (ms)。 |
1714306014000 |
| ServiceName |
string |
マイクロサービスの名前。アプリケーション名とも呼ばれます。 |
service1 |
| TraceID |
string |
トレース ID。 |
1c6881aab841****** |
| TagMap |
object |
タグ情報。 |
{"env":"dev"} |
| StatusCode |
integer |
例
成功レスポンス
JSONJSON
{
"RequestId": "1E2B6A4C-6B83-4062-8B6F-AEEC1F******",
"PageBean": {
"PageSize": 20,
"PageNumber": 1,
"TotalCount": 500,
"TraceInfos": {
"TraceInfo": [
{
"OperationName": "/api",
"ServiceIp": "192.163.XXX.XXX",
"Duration": 500,
"Timestamp": 1714306014000,
"ServiceName": "service1",
"TraceID": "1c6881aab841******",
"TagMap": {
"env": "dev"
},
"StatusCode": 0
}
]
}
}
}
エラーコード
完全なリストについては、「エラーコード」をご参照ください。
変更履歴
完全なリストについては、「変更履歴」をご参照ください。